How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Lake Forest Park?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Lake Forest Park Studio Apartments | $1,543 | $924 | $4,642 |
Lake Forest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,946 | $1,199 | $5,063 |
Lake Forest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,592 | $1,399 | $8,850 |
Lake Forest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,083 | $2,373 | $9,543 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Lake Forest Park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Lake Forest Park with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Lake Forest Park is at Cedar Park Senior Affordable Apartments listed at $1,299.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Lake Forest Park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Lake Forest Park is $1,946.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Lake Forest Park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Lake Forest Park is a 967 square feet unit starting from $2,450 at Kinect at Shoreline.
